The A3909GLYTR-T from Allegro Microsystems is a versatile dual full-bridge motor driver suitable for 12V medium power applications. It is designed to drive two DC motors or a single bipolar stepper motor in full- and half-step modes. The device operates from a power supply range of 4V to 18V and can deliver up to 1A of current per phase. Its outputs feature low RDS(on) for efficient operation.
Key features include thermal shutdown protection and overcurrent protection, safeguarding the device and the motor load. It also offers a low-power standby (Sleep) mode with zero current drain. The A3909GLYTR-T is supplied in a 10-pin MSOP package with an exposed thermal pad (suffix LY), designed for surface mounting.
This motor driver is ideal for applications requiring precise control of DC or stepper motors. Its robust protection features and wide operating voltage range make it a reliable choice for various automation and control systems. The device supports forward, reverse, brake, and coast modes for DC motors, and full- and half-step modes for stepper motors.

The supply voltage range is 4V to 18V.
It comes in a 10-MSOP-EP (exposed pad) surface mount package.
The operating junction temperature range is -40°C to 105°C.
It can deliver 1A continuous output current.
Current limiting and over-temperature protection are included.
It uses a logic-level interface.
It is designed for DC motors, stepper motors, and general purpose inductive loads.
